Output 7656eb17fc672a108427783455826d1fbe1b5e9648c19bf45bc07f106cfc358d:16

value
2107500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8dd6c38c235f7f22eda480bf152f8d11d623f92f OP_EQUAL
address
A5NFDVW5sYTwxrUufiW2nvm6qhQzAP5BWH
transaction
7656eb17fc672a108427783455826d1fbe1b5e9648c19bf45bc07f106cfc358d